Janove Ottensen

Francis' Lonely Nights

2006-05-08

The songs of Janove Ottensen's solo album, Francis' Lonely Nights, paint a series of portraits that go far beyond the standard singer/songwriter fare. These stories are complemented by arrangements that take unexpected turns and provide the perfect frame for the pictures the lyrics create. Ottesen hails Byrne, Norway--population 7000.
